We all thought we knew what the "blindness" prophecy was, and it turned out to be a metaphor.
The three shall be one could be many things- the obvious one is Rand, Elayne and Aviendha. But it could be simply some big bonding thing he does with Callandor (bonding three things together). It could be him leading the Seancean, the Westlands, and Shara into battle under Callandor.
Heck, he could even be captured by a male a'dam, and they force him to use Callandor. That's three as one, right there.
Just saying, don't get too snippy. It's not definite.
